If Pepsi can’t get people to order their sodas instead of Coke, maybe this is the next best thing: Ripping off their name.
Pepsi just announced a new product called Pepsi “Cocoa” Cola. That’s C-O-C-O-A, not C-O-C-A. It’s Pepsi with a hint of a chocolate and marshmallow flavor.
What’s sweeter than saying “bye” to the worst year ever? Pepsi “Cocoa” Cola - the latest concept from the Pepsi Test Kitchen.

They announced Pepsi “Cocoa” Cola on Twitter yesterday and said if the post gets more than 2,021 retweets, they’ll release it early in 2021. It passed that mark in a matter of hours.
